The Max98090 Datasheet serves as the primary source of information for anyone working with the Max98090 audio codec. It is essentially a technical manual that provides detailed specifications, functional descriptions, application circuits, and performance characteristics. Understanding this datasheet is crucial for designing, implementing, and troubleshooting audio systems that utilize the Max98090. Without it, you’re essentially flying blind, guessing at how the chip operates and what its limitations are.

The datasheet typically includes several key sections. Firstly, you will find an *Absolute Maximum Ratings* section, it outlines the limits beyond which the device may be permanently damaged. Next you will find the *Electrical Characteristics*, this section details the operational parameters of the chip under various conditions (temperature, voltage, etc.). The datasheet also includes typical application circuits which help the designer implement the chip successfully. The datasheet can also cover these points:

  • Pin Configurations and Descriptions
  • Functional Diagrams
  • Detailed explanations of each register
  • Timing Diagrams

How is the Max98090 Datasheet used? Engineers use the datasheet to:

  1. Design audio circuits: Selecting appropriate external components (resistors, capacitors, inductors) based on the datasheet’s recommendations.
  2. Configure the codec: Setting the correct register values to enable specific features (e.g., microphone bias, headphone amplifier gain).
  3. Troubleshoot issues: Diagnosing problems by comparing measured values against the datasheet’s specifications.
